Instructions
- 1. Gather ground beef, bread crumbs, chopped onion, diced apple, egg,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per in a large bowl.
- 2. Mix all the ingredients until well combined.
- 3. Shape the mixture into a loaf and wrap it in foil.
- 4. Pour half a cup of water into the Instant Pot and place the meatloaf inside.
- 5. Set the Instant Pot to high pressure for 25 minutes.
- 6. Turn the oven to broiler setting and prepare the glaze by whisking together ketchup, mustard, and brown sugar.
- 7. Once the meatloaf is done, carefully release the pressure and transfer it to a baking sheet.
- 8. Spread the glaze over the meatloaf.
- 9. Broil the meatloaf for about 5 minutes until caramelized.
